Formula: °F = (K - 273.15) × 9/5 + 32

Common Kelvin to Fahrenheit Conversions

0 kelvin

-459.67 fahrenheit

255.37 kelvin

0 fahrenheit

273.15 kelvin

32 fahrenheit

293.15 kelvin

68 fahrenheit

298.15 kelvin

77 fahrenheit

310.15 kelvin

98.6 fahrenheit

373.15 kelvin

212 fahrenheit

About Kelvin to Fahrenheit Conversion

The kelvin (symbol: K) is the base unit of temperature in the International System of Units (SI). The kelvin is defined as the fraction 1/273.16 of the thermodynamic temperature of the triple point of water (exactly 0.01 °C or 32.02 °F). It is an absolute temperature scale with zero at absolute zero, the theoretical lowest temperature possible.

The Fahrenheit scale is a temperature scale based on one proposed in 1724 by the physicist Daniel Gabriel Fahrenheit (1686–1736). It uses the degree Fahrenheit (symbol: °F) as the unit. In this scale, the freezing point of water is 32 degrees Fahrenheit (°F) and the boiling point is 212 °F (at standard atmospheric pressure).
